Liberty officially designate Breanna Stewart as core player

As expected, Liberty named Brianna Stewart a core player this week.

The news was announced on Tuesday, but the WNBA's trade page shows the move was made on Monday.

With the Liberty gaining exclusive negotiating rights to Stewart, New York will officially take its biggest free agent off the market with the core designation.

Stewart had already shared his intention to return to Brooklyn to help the Liberty defend their title in 2025, but this move eliminates the last available core pick of Stewart's career.

Stewart's appointment was one of a handful of administrative moves made by Liberty general manager Jonathan Kolb this week.

The Ribs also extended preliminary qualifying offers to Ivana Dožić, Rebecca Gardner and Marin Johannes on Monday.

And on Tuesday, Liberty signed 5-foot-7 guard Jaylin Sherrod to a training camp contract.

Other players who have received franchise player designation since the franchise player quota opened Saturday include Kelsey Plum (Las Vegas Aces), Sato Sabally (Dallas Wings) and Gabby Williams (Seattle Storm). ) is included.

Core picks automatically come with a one-year qualifying offer at $249,244, the WNBA's highest salary, but players cannot be paid less to improve their team. It's not unheard of.

Stewart is a prime example of doing just that.

Stewart fell short of his maximum points in 2024 despite gaining a core.

She was the Liberty's highest-paid player last season, earning $205,000.

Teams have until Jan. 20 to issue franchise designations and qualifying offers to reserved and restricted free agents.

Teams and free agents can begin negotiations the next day, but contracts cannot be officially signed until February 1.
